Understanding specific legal terms can make navigating your slip and fall claim clearer. ‘Premises liability’ refers to the property owner’s legal duty to maintain safe conditions. ‘Negligence’ involves a failure to exercise reasonable care to prevent hazards. ‘Liability’ signifies the legal responsibility for damages caused by unsafe conditions. ‘Constructive knowledge’ implies that the owner should have known about the hazard through regular inspections or common sense. Familiarity with these definitions enhances your ability to discuss your case confidently with your attorney and understand the legal process involved in pursuing compensation.
Premises liability is the legal obligation of property owners to ensure their premises are safe for visitors. This involves fixing hazards, providing warnings about dangers, and maintaining overall safety standards. When owners neglect this duty, injured parties may pursue damages for resulting injuries.
Liability refers to the legal responsibility for damages caused by unsafe conditions on someone’s property. Establishing liability involves demonstrating that the property owner was negligent or failed to address known hazards, which led to your injuries.
Negligence is the failure to exercise reasonable care in maintaining a safe environment. In slip and fall cases, this might include neglecting to repair known hazards or ignoring safety warnings, leading to injuries.
Constructive knowledge means the property owner should have been aware of a hazard through routine inspections or reasonable observation. If the hazard existed long enough that the owner could have discovered it, liability may be established.

In Alabama, the stat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im, including slip and fall cases, is generally two years from the date of the incident. This deadline means it’s vital to act promptly to preserve your right to pursue damages. Failing to file within this period may bar you from recovering compensation, regardless of injury severity. Alabama’s comparative fault system allows for recovery even if you share some responsibility for your fall. Your damages may be reduced in proportion to your degree of fault, but you can still pursue compensation. For example, if you are found 30% at fault, your damages are reduced by that amount, but you remain eligible for recovery. Costs involved in pursuing a slip and fall claim often include attorney’s fees, court costs, and expenses for evidence gathering like photographs or expert witnesses. Many attorneys operate on a contingency fee basis, meaning you only pay if you recover damages, which can make pursuing your case more accessible. Discussing fee arrangements upfront ensures transparency about potential costs, preventing surprises later.
